A simple CGoL in a 32x32 grid.

Controls:
Use the mouse to select the cell
LMB - activate/deactivate cell
Z - switch between activate/deactivate mode
X - play/pause the simulation
Up/Down - increase/decrease simulation speed

Feature Suggestion: Cart Forking and Collaboration

I wish there was a way to track when a cart from the BBS is improved or modded or altered, linking it back to the original in some way. This could function like a "fork," showing all variants and allowing users to see the evolution of a cart over time.

With this feature, we could collaboratively work on adding features and fixing bugs, even through small individual contributions. Over time, these efforts would add up, leading to polished and feature-rich games and software.

Isn’t that the beauty of open-sourcing carts? A system like this would make it easier for the community to come together and create something truly amazing!

This Lua script is designed to copy files from a directory in /appdata/system/lib to the corresponding destination in /system/lib. The key functionality of this script allows the user to modify the system libraries (e.g., gui_ed.lua in this case) in /appdata/system/lib and have those modified versions persist even after a reboot.
Key Features:

Directory Syncing:
The script checks for files in the /appdata/system/lib directory.
It copies each file to the matching location in /system/lib based on the filenames. For example, if gui_ed.lua is modified in /appdata/system/lib, it will be copied to /system/lib/gui_ed.lua replacing the original.

Persistence of Edits:
Any changes made to files in /appdata/system/lib will persist after reboot, ensuring that the customized libraries remain intact and are used when the system restarts.

Works with Any /system Directory:
The script can be adapted to copy files from any directory within /appdata/system to the equivalent directory in /system, not just /lib. It can be used to update any files in the /system/ directories by making minor changes.

One of my biggest takeaways from this project is the concrete understanding of the dangers of Feature Creep, as well as the importance of having realistic project expectations and proper planning. In software development, it’s inevitable to encounter bugs and features that need to be adjusted based on real-world scenarios. These tasks take up a significant amount of time, which is often unpredictable. Therefore, it is essential to allocate sufficient time for debugging and adjustments, instead of continuously trying to integrate new features into the program.

Moreover, the dangers of Feature Creep were vividly demonstrated in this project. In my past programming experiences, I rarely paid attention to the memory usage of the program. As a result, I often wrote code with higher readability and decoupled various modules to make them easier to modify and debug. However, this approach inevitably led to code bloat, which I didn’t consider a problem until now. Given the limited code capacity of the Pico-8 engine, I encountered memory issues during the final stages of the project and had to spend extra time trimming down my code. Fortunately, I realized the problem of Feature Creep midway through development and decided to cut half of the planned levels and monsters. Otherwise, the memory constraints would have caused even more headaches.
